Stock Track | CSOP SK Hynix 2x Leveraged Product Plummets 5.08% Intraday on Profit-Taking and ADR Pricing Impact

CSOP SK Hynix Daily (2x) Leveraged Product experienced a significant intraday decline of 5.08% on Friday. The leveraged exchange-traded product, which tracks South Korean memory chip giant SK Hynix with double daily leverage, faced substantial selling pressure during the trading session.

The sharp drop was primarily driven by profit-taking activity, as the ETF had surged 14.53% in the prior trading session, prompting investors to lock in gains. Additionally, the finalized pricing of SK Hynix's American Depositary Receipts (ADRs) at $149 per share, representing approximately a 3.1% premium to the Korean stock's closing price, contributed to the downward pressure as the underlying SK Hynix shares in Korea saw early gains of over 5% narrow significantly throughout the session.

The leveraged structure of the product amplified the intraday drawdown through its daily rebalancing mechanism, exacerbating volatility as the underlying stock's gains contracted rapidly. This combination of factors—profit-taking after substantial prior gains, the ADR pricing outcome, and the inherent mechanics of leveraged ETFs—explains the pronounced intraday decline in the CSOP SK Hynix 2x Leveraged Product.
